剑侠批量本地音乐播放器(JxPlayer)v4.0.0-ZBlogPHP原创插件
【插件介绍】
为 Z-BlogPHP 站点装上「会听歌、能互动」的左下角悬浮中枢——歌单、留言、签到、外链,
后台一站式配置,前台即装即用,让资源站、博客、社区站立刻更有氛围与粘性。
【产品定位】
· 不是单一 MP3 播放器,而是「前台体验增强套件」:音乐 + 会员留言 + 可扩展悬浮菜单。
· 面向希望提升停留时长、互动反馈与品牌感的站长,无需改主题、无需写代码。
· 本地曲库与外链音频并存,适合教程站、素材站、个人博客、源码下载站等场景。
· 与剑侠用户系统(签到)可联动,形成「听曲—签到—留言」的闭环运营触点。
【核心卖点】
✦ 左下角悬浮胶囊菜单,可拖拽贴边、自动收起,不挡正文阅读
✦ 批量上传本地 MP3/WAV/OGG/M4A,一键扫描 music 目录同步歌单
✦ 支持外链音频,MP3 可读取 ID3 歌名/歌手,列表展示更专业
✦ 真实播放满 10 秒才计次,后台可看每首歌播放次数并排序
✦ 内置会员留言面板:分类、频率限制、后台查看与邮件回复入口
✦ 悬浮菜单可自由组合:音乐 / 留言 / 签到 / 自定义链接,支持 iconfont
✦ 独立后台管理界面,与 Z-Blog 后台风格统一,上手零学习成本
✦ 兼容旧版 MyPlayer 数据迁移,老站升级不换配置
【前台体验】
· 悬浮主按钮:Emoji 或 iconfont 矢量图标,可自定义背景色
· 音乐面板:歌单搜索、切歌、进度与音量记忆、当前曲目高亮
· 留言面板:登录后提交,自动带出昵称与邮箱;未登录引导登录
· 签到入口:对接剑侠用户系统时可一键签到(可选)
· 自定义菜单项:外链、新窗口、仅登录可见、排序与配色
· 整体 UI 暗色霓虹风格,适配多数主题,移动端可用
【音乐管理(后台)】
· 批量上传多首音频到插件目录
· 「同步音乐」:扫描文件夹自动写入列表,MP3 尝试读取标签显示「歌名-歌手」
· 列表试听、按时间/大小/播放次数排序、关键词搜索
· 单删 / 批删、删除本地文件同步清理
· 失效本地记录自动 prune,避免删文件后列表残留
· 原始数据文本框:每行「地址|歌名」,方便批量维护与外链混排
· 可选自动播放;支持「同步前台」刷新缓存
【留言反馈(后台)】
· 自定义面板标题与反馈分类(一行一个)
· 提交限制:最短间隔、每日次数、最少字数(0 为不限制)
· 留言列表倒序展示,批量删除,一键 mailto 回复
· 同邮箱仅提交一次、同 IP 时间窗限流,减轻刷留言
【前台开关(后台)】
· 总开关:启用/关闭整个悬浮菜单
· 仅登录用户可见(整组菜单)
· 子菜单项:类型(音乐/留言/签到/链接)、图标、文案、背景色、排序
· 支持 iconfont 在线 CSS + class,打造站点专属图标体系
【技术亮点】
· 纯 PHP + 前端原生 JS,无重型依赖,对服务器压力小
· 配置写入 Z-Blog 插件配置表,升级站点可平滑迁移旧 MyPlayer 数据
· 播放统计、留言数据独立存储,逻辑清晰、便于备份
· 适配 PHP 5.6+ / 现代 PHP 8 环境(已处理配置读取与迁移兼容)
【适用场景举例】
· 源码/素材站:边浏览边听歌,播放数据辅助判断热门资源
· 个人博客:营造氛围 BGM + 读者留言反馈通道
· 教程/文档站:长文阅读不枯燥,外链音频与本地曲库混用
· 会员社区站:悬浮菜单聚合签到、音乐、反馈,提高日活触点
【环境要求】
· Z-BlogPHP(建议较新版本)
· PHP 5.6 及以上,开启常规文件上传
· 可选:剑侠用户系统(用于签到菜单项)
================================================================================
源码官网:https://jianxiaym.com/
版本信息:剑侠批量本地音乐播放器 v4.0.0
Copyright © 剑侠君 All Rights Reserved.
================================================================================






评论列表(暂无评论)
还没有评论,来说两句吧…